Softball Set For Three TV Broadcasts in 2015

March 9, 2015

WEST LAFAYETTE, Ind. - The Boilermaker softball team will be coming to a TV or computer near you, 19 times in the 2015 season. Three contests will be aired live on the Big Ten Network, while eight home games plus eight road contests will be available on BTN 2 Go through the BTN Plus streaming service.

The March 27 game with Rutgers will air live on the Big Ten Network at 5 p.m. ET, while the April 8 doubleheader vs. Indiana in Bloomington also will be broadcast live beginning at 1 p.m. Select games of the Big Ten Tournament May 6-9 in Columbus, Ohio, also will be broadcast on BTN Plus and on the Big Ten Network.

Eight home games - March 22 vs. Wisconsin, March 28-29 vs. Rutgers, April 1 vs. Ball State, April 10-11 vs. Nebraska, April 19 vs. Iowa and April 29 vs. Indiana State - will be available through BTN Plus streaming. Road games at Northwestern (April 3-5), Ilinois (April 25-26) and Minnesota (May 1-3) also will be broadcast online.

A subscription is required to access BTN Plus streams. BTN Plus programming includes non-televised games and events available on BTN2Go with a purchase of a BTN Plus subscription. BTN Plus content features live games produced by students at Purdue and other Big Ten universities. A subscription to BTN Plus on BTN2Go does NOT require a Big Ten Network TV subscription with a TV provider. Subscription Includes weekly football press conferences and select volleyball, women's basketball, baseball, soccer, softball and wrestling webcasts.

Subscription plan options include a school pass or conference pass. A school pass is available for $9.95 per month or $79.95 for the year, and gives subscribers access to webcasts of all their favorite school's games across all sports. The conference pass is available for $14.95 per month or $119.95 for the year, and gives subscribers access to all webcast content offered via BTN Plus on BTN2Go.
